Salesforce is a leading cloud-based customer relationship management (CRM) platform that empowers businesses to streamline customer interactions, optimize sales processes, and unlock actionable data insights. By fostering collaboration and enhancing customer engagement, it drives operational efficiency and business growth. However, as organizations scale, managing user identities and access across platforms like Salesforce and on-premises systems such as Microsoft Active Directory (AD) becomes increasingly complex. Without a unified approach to identity governance, IT teams risk security gaps, compliance violations, and inefficiencies caused by manual errors or privilege creep.

For IT administrators, juggling user accounts across Salesforce and AD often means grappling with time-consuming, error-prone tasks. Creating accounts during onboarding, updating roles as employees shift teams, or revoking access during offboarding requires constant coordination between systems. Manual processes not only drain productivity but also expose organizations to risks like stale accounts, over-privileged users, or compliance audit failures.

Automating user life cycle management: The Salesforce - AD bridge

This is where integrating Salesforce with AD using ADManager Plus becomes transformative. By automating user provisioning, deprovisioning, and role updates, organizations can eliminate silos between their CRM and directory services. For example, when a new sales rep is added to Salesforce, ADManager Plus can automatically :

  • Create a corresponding AD account with role-specific permissions.
  • Sync attributes like job title or department between systems.
  • Enforce role -based access control (RBAC) policies to prevent unauthorized privilege escalation.

How the integration

worksADManager Plus connects seamlessly with Salesforce to enable automated user provisioning and deprovisioning through workflow-based triggers. Here’s how the integration simplifies and secures user life cycle management:

  • User onboarding: When a new employee is added to Salesforce, ADManager Plus automatically provisions an AD account. This includes setting up email configurations, assigning group memberships, and granting permissions based on predefined templates—eliminating manual setup errors and delays.
  • RBAC: Roles assigned in AD trigger corresponding access rights in Salesforce. ADManager Plus ensures users only have permissions aligned with their responsibilities, preventing privilege creep and enforcing least-privilege principles.
  • User modification: Changes in AD user records—such as department transfers, role promotions, or updated contact details—automatically sync to Salesforce. This real-time synchronization maintains consistency across systems, reducing the risk of outdated or conflicting permissions.
  • User offboarding: When an employee is deactivated in Salesforce, ADManager Plus instantly disables or deletes their AD account. This mitigates the risk of unauthorized access from lingering accounts, ensuring prompt compliance with offboarding policies.
  • Audit and compliance: From account creation to permission updates, every action is logged with detailed audit trails. These reports simplify compliance with regulations like the GDPR, HIPAA, and SOX by providing clear records of who accessed what, when, and why.
